When I found out I was pregnant I tried to squeeze as much wear out of my favorite pencil skirts before my baby bump made them impossible. And when I packed said skirts away, I threw myself a brief, miniature pity party, wondering if pencil skirts would ever figure again in my post-partum, mommyhood phase of style. And then, just a few days ago, while sifting through a clearance rack at my local Target, I found this brown Merona skirt. A semi-structured, straight jersey skirt? Shut up. Oh, and what’s that? It has a wide, flat elastic band to keep jiggly tummy bits in place? And I can even sit on the floor in it? And it’s $8? Yes, please.
Okay, so it does have one flaw: front patch pockets. But I’m letting that slide for now as I triumphantly add one more garment that is baby-lifestyle and E-style approved. I’m excited to play with this skirt and, yes, it might very well give my current mom uniform a run for its money.
